♕A superb detox resort with organic food and authentic Ayurvedic treatments
This secluded resort, composed of eight buildings, is nestled within an organic farm amidst serene natural surroundings. Mornings begin with the gentle songs of forest birds, and guests can unwind with meditation and yoga, promoting a stress-free space for mind and body to reconnect with their true essence. The resort offers authentic Ayurvedic treatments guided by an experienced doctor, and meals are prepared with freshly harvested organic vegetables and rice from the farm itself, focusing on inner purification and holistic well-being.

|A day of ultimate relaxation with Ayurveda
<Ayurveda Resort Life Daily Schedule (Example)>
[06:15] Herbal porridge at restaurant
[06:30-07:30] Yoga
[07:45] Breakfast
[09:00] Ayurveda treatment
[Around 12:30] Lunch
[Around 14:30] Light Ayurveda treatment
[Evening] After dinner, go to bed

●About meals
Outside of urban areas such as Colombo and Kandy, there are limited restaurants, and there are often no restaurants within walking distance of hotels and tourist spots. In
our plan, we will basically take you to the hotel buffet for breakfast and dinner, and to a local restaurant along the way for lunch. (Breakfast will be at the hotel the night before.)
Even if the plan does not include meals, we will provide transportation to places where you can eat. (Meals will be paid locally.)
If you have a request for a restaurant, please let us know in advance.
